Sweet Myrtle & Bitter Honey
Sardinia has been the Mediterranean's best-kept secret but that is changing; the island's
culinary delights, rich history, and magnificent landscape are capturing more hearts and
palates worldwide every year. Those who have been to Sardinia know the best way to discover
this enchanting island is around the table: sampling its unique tastes, learning about its
traditions, and immersing themselves in its stories and secrets told by a people famous for
hospitality. Thankfully, the rest of us now have Efisio Farris's Sweet Myrtle & Bitter Honey
(Rizzoli). Features more than 125 recipes .
